Table 1 Baseline Characteristics and results of the SP efficacy study

From: High prevalence of dhfr triple mutant and correlation with high rates of sulphadoxine-pyrimethamine treatment failures in vivo in Gabonese children

Number of patients

29

Age, mean (SD), months

34.8 (16.6)

Sex ratio (male/female)

1.9 (19/10)

Weight, mean (SD), kg

13.0 (2.5)

Axillary temperature at admission, mean (SD), °C

37.1 (0.95)

Parasitaemia at admission, median (quartiles)

18,718 (2,800-33,300)

Day 28 PCR adjusted cure in PP analysis, n (%) Day 28 unadjusted cure in PP analysis, n (%)

12/26 (46) 10/26 (38.5)

Early treatment failures, n (%)

1 (4)

Late parasitological failures, n (%)

13 (50)

Parasite clearance time, mean (95%CI), hours

61 (45-76)

Fever clearance time, mean (95%CI), hours

22 (14-30)

Gametocyte carrier rate at admission, n (%)

2 (6)

Gametocytes carrier rate during follow-up, n (%)

22 (85)

  1. SD: Standard Deviation, PCR: Polymerase Chain Reaction, CI: Confidence Interval, n: number of patients.
